Presentation Transcript


  1. The Periodic Table of Elements • Dmitri Mendeleev published the first periodic table in 1869 • Made it possible for scientists to predict the existence of elements that had not been discovered yet

  2. Organization Periodic means- happening at regular intervals • Arranged in increasing atomic mass and atomic number • Periods are the horizontal rows of elements • Same number of energy levels for electrons • Groups or families are the vertical column of elements • Share chemical properties • Same # of valence electrons

  3. Groups are vertical Periods are horizontal

  4. Periodic Law • The repeating chemical and physical properties of elements change periodically with the element atomic number

  8. Groups • Alkali metals- found in group 1 of the periodic table • Contains metals • Electrons in outer energy level 1 • Electrons in the out level (VE) 1 • Very reactive • Properties: soft, silver in color, shiny, low density

  9. Alkaline-Earth Metals- found in group 2 of the periodic table • Contains metals • Electrons in outer level (VE) 2 • Very reactive, but less than alkali metals • Properties: silver in color, higher density than alkali metals

  10. Transition Metals- found in groups 3-12 of the periodic table • Contains metals • Electrons in the outer energy level (VE) 1 or 2 • Less reactive than alkaline earth metal group • Properties: shiny, good conductors of thermal energy & electric current, higher densities and melting points of groups 1 and 2

  11. Halogens- found in group 17 of the periodic table • Contains nonmetals • Electrons in the outer energy level (VE) 7 • Very reactive • Properties: poor conductors of electric current, violent reactions with alkali metals to form salts, never in pure form in nature

  12. Nobel Gases- found in group 18 of the periodic table • Contains nonmetals • Electrons in the outer energy level (VE) 8 • Nonreactive • Properties: colorless, odorless, gases at room temperature
